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| African striped weasel | Fiveangled dodder |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Carnivora (Carnivorans) | Solanales (Solanales) |
| Family | Mustelidae (Weasels & Otters) | Convolvulaceae |
| Genus | Poecilogale | Cuscuta |
| Species | Poecilogale albinucha | Cuscuta pentagona |
